SimpleNPTS网络协议实验指导:IPv6深度探索

需积分: 9 0 下载量 196 浏览量 更新于2024-07-23 收藏 8.34MB PDF 举报
"该文档是SimpleNPTS网络协议教学系统的实验指导书,涵盖了IPv6的基础知识及相关的实验操作,旨在帮助学习者理解并掌握IPv6的报文结构、编址、网络层报文分析、与上层通信、ICMPv6、路径MTU、NDP、虚拟局域网、生成树协议以及网络攻防实验等内容。" **1. IPv6概述** IPv6是因特网协议版本4(IPv4)的后续版本,设计目的是解决IPv4地址枯竭的问题,提供更大的地址空间。IPv4的32位地址限制了可分配的地址数量,而IPv6通过使用128位地址,极大地扩展了地址空间,足以容纳未来的设备需求。此外,IPv6还引入了对服务质量(QoS)、安全性、移动性和自动配置的支持。 **1.1. IPv6介绍** IPv6的地址结构分为8个16位的字段,通常用冒号分隔的十六进制表示。部分IPv4的特殊地址空间被保留,导致可用全球唯一单播地址减少。由于各地区的互联网发展不均衡,IPv4地址分配不均,进一步加剧了地址短缺问题。 **1.2. IPv6报文结构** IPv6头部由固定长度的40字节组成,包括版本、流量类型、有效载荷长度、下一个首部、Hop Limit、源和目的地址。相比于IPv4,IPv6的头部更简洁,减少了选项字段,以提高处理效率。 **1.3. IPv6编址** IPv6的地址结构支持多种类型的地址,包括全局单播地址、链接本地地址、站点本地地址、多播地址等,其中全局单播地址用于全球唯一的标识。 **2. Ipv6网络层报文分析** 实验内容包括基本的IPv6报文分析和扩展报头分析,帮助学习者理解IPv6报文的构成和功能。 **3. IPv6与上层通信** 这部分实验涉及UDP和TCP协议与IPv6的结合,帮助学习者了解如何在IPv6网络中进行数据传输。 **4. IPv6因特网控制消息协议(ICMPv6)** 实验五主要分析ICMPv6报文,ICMPv6是IPv6中的错误报告和诊断工具,对于网络问题的排查和网络协议的调试至关重要。 **5. IPv6路径MTU** 实验六探讨IPv6路径最大传输单元(PMTUD)发现机制,这是确保数据包能顺利通过具有不同MTU限制的网络路径的关键。 **6. IPv6NDP** NDP(邻居发现协议)是IPv6中的重要组件,实验七将深入解析NDP的工作原理和相关报文分析。 **7. 虚拟局域网** 实验八涉及802.1Q VLAN数据格式分析,帮助学习者理解VLAN如何在网络中实现逻辑隔离。 **8. 生成树协议** 实验九和十分别介绍了BPDU报文结构和STP(生成树协议)的工作原理,STP用于避免局域网中的环路问题。 **9. 网络攻防实验** 实验十一展示了路由欺骗,让学习者了解网络安全方面的威胁和防御措施。 这个实验指导书全面地涵盖了IPv6网络协议的核心概念和实际应用,通过一系列的实验,帮助学生深入理解和掌握IPv6的相关技术。